[python] view plain copy <span style="font-family: Arial, Helvet ...
有时候我们在定位一个页面元素的时候发现一直定位不了,反复检查自己写的定位器没有任何问题,代码也没有任何问题。这时你就要看一下这个页面元素是否在一个iframe中,这可能就是找不到的原因之一。如果你在一个default content中查找一个在iframe中的元素,那肯定是找不到的。反之你在一个iframe中查找另一个iframe元素或default content中的元素,那必然也定位不到。 s ...
2016-03-30 16:47 0 2449 推荐指数:
[python] view plain copy <span style="font-family: Arial, Helvet ...
参考: https://blog.csdn.net/houyanhua1/article/details/79702337?utm_medium=distribute.pc_relevant.none ...
父页面获取iframe页面元素和变量 获取方法:$("#id")[0].contentWindow.showInfo(); 获取元素: $("#id").contents().find("#suggestBox"); iframe子页面获取父页面元素变量 ...
项目中发现要在iframe的弹框中获取父页面中的元素,我们可以按照如下代码操作:$(window.parent.document).find('selector').attr('XXX') 如果我们需要获取父页面的window对象,我们可以使用如下代码操作 ...
1.window.frames["iframe的id"].contentDocument.getElementsByClassName("mycontainer") 2.document.getElementById('myiframe ...
项目中发现要在iframe的弹框中获取父页面中的元素,我们可以按照如下代码操作:$(window.parent.document).find('selector').attr('XXX') 如果我们需要获取父页面的window对象,我们可以使用如下代码操作 ...
1. Selenium WebDriver查找页面元素及元素操作 1.1. 元素常用定位方法 Id name classname xpath 通过id定位元素:find_element_by_id("id_vaule") 通过name定位元素 ...